The Pros and Cons of DIY Flooring Installation
Rolling up your sleeves and installing your own floors can be tempting. You’ll save on labor costs and might enjoy the satisfaction of doing it yourself. For smaller rooms and click-lock systems like laminate or floating vinyl, confident DIYers may be able to get the job done with a decent result.
But there are real risks involved. One misstep—like uneven subfloors, incorrect measurements, or poor sealing—can lead to buckling, gaps, or moisture damage. That’s especially true here in Myrtle Beach, where our coastal humidity demands careful material selection and precise installation.
DIY Pros:
- Lower upfront cost
- Flexible timing
- Personal satisfaction
DIY Cons:
- Risk of costly mistakes
- Time-consuming
- No warranty or labor guarantee
- Specialized tools may be needed

What DIYers Often Miss (and What It Can Cost You)
It’s easy to underestimate the hidden costs of a DIY flooring project. You might need to rent or buy tools, prep subfloors, dispose of old materials, and fix unexpected issues like water damage or uneven surfaces. One wrong measurement can cost hundreds in wasted materials.
